題   目:Techniques for quantitative analysis of brain structure

講   員:陳永昇教授 (交通大學資工系)

       間:201338(星期五) 下午220 (210分入場)

       點:資電館206教室
 

[Abstract] Computational anatomy, or morphometry, concentrates upon the quantitative analysis of brain structure, such as gyrification study and the examination of anatomical size and shape. Neuroimaging as well as image processing techniques are extensively utilized in this emerging field. In this talk, we will present two key computerized methods of morphometry: brain extraction and registration, which can be applied to remove the non-brain tissues followed by normalizing brain structures into a standard stereotaxtic space.  Moreover, we will also discuss the construction of customized brain template for neuropathological studies.  Morphometric analysis results using these techniques revealed distinct patterns in patients of major depressive and bipolar disorders, compared to normal controls.

 

[Biography] Yong-Sheng Chen received the B.S. degree in computer and information science from 
National Chiao Tung University, Hsinchu, Taiwan, in 1993 and the M.S. degree and the Ph.D. degree 
in computer science and information engineering from National Taiwan University, Taipei, Taiwan, in 
1995 and 2001, respectively. He is currently an Associate Professor in the Department of Computer 
Science, National Chiao Tung University, Hsinchu, Taiwan. His research interests include biomedical 
signal processing, medical image processing, and computer vision. Dr. Chen received the Best Paper 
Award in the 2008 Robot Vision Workshop, the Best Annual Paper Award of the Journal of Medical 
and Biological Engineering (2008), Engineering Paper Award, Chinese Institute of Engineers (2009), 
and the Annual Paper Award, Industrial Technology Research Institute (2010).
